fichier modifier
si la cellule d5 est modifier il lance la macro (bouton "change"sur la feuil1
Afficher l’onglet Développeur dans votre application Office
Cliquez sur l’onglet Fichier.
Cliquez sur Options.
Cliquez sur Personnaliser le ruban.
Sous Personnaliser le ruban et Onglets principaux, activez la case à cocher Développeur.
Private Sub CommandButton1_Click()
If Sheets("Feuil1").Range("H5").Value >= "" Then
Sheets("Feuil1").Range("AL4").Value = Sheets("Feuil1").Range("d5").Text
ElseIf Sheets("Feuil1").Range("H5") = "" Then 'si d5 vide alors ont vide la cellule en al4
Sheets("Feuil1").Range("AL4").Value = ""
End If
End Sub
Private Sub Worksheet_Change(ByVal Target As Range)
If Not Intersect(Target, Range("D5")) Is Nothing Then
Call CommandButton1_Click
End If
End Sub
version automatique sans bouton = fichier test101.xlsm
Private Sub Worksheet_Change(ByVal Target As Range)
If Not Intersect(Target, Range("D5")) Is Nothing Then
Call change
End If
End Sub
Public Sub change()
If Sheets("Feuil1").Range("H5").Value >= "" Then
Sheets("Feuil1").Range("AL4").Value = Sheets("Feuil1").Range("d5").Text
ElseIf Sheets("Feuil1").Range("H5") = "" Then 'si d5 vide alors ont vide la cellule en al4
Sheets("Feuil1").Range("AL4").Value = ""
End If
End Sub